Your cart is currently empty!
Day: May 2, 2025
-
CREI Secures $40 Million for Renewable Energy Project in Mali
Communication & Renewable Energy Infrastructure (CREI), the energy division of Ieng Group, has secured $40 million in bridge financing to expand renewable energy systems for telecom towers in Mali.